2022 March 15 to 22 Weekly Current Affairs

The Centre has decided to start COVID­19 vaccination for the 12­14 age group with Corbevax.  India’s retail inflation inched up to an eight­month high of 6.07%. The Reserve Bank of India (RBI) on Monday allowed microfinance institutions to fix interest rates on loans, with a caveat that the rates should not be usurious. Kolkata Book Fair records highest ever sales at ₹23 crores. N. Chandrasekaran, chairman of Tata Sons, has been appointed chairman of Air India by the airline’s board, aviation industry. The Centre envisages a ₹19,000–crore project to rejuvenate 13 major rivers by planting trees. Post­Galwan incident, the Government of India sanctioned 32 roads along the China border, of which work has started on eight roads, a report tabled in the Rajya Sabha on Monday said. The maternal mortality ratio (MMR) of India has declined by 10 points, says a special bulletin released by the Registrar­General of India. 2022 March 8 to 14 Current Affairs Weekly

The Kerala State Road Transport Corporation (KSRTC) has approached the Supreme Court with a plea to direct the appointment of an independent authority to regulate the fuel prices. The Megha Engineering and Infrastructure Limited (MEIL) has delivered 10 indigenous rigs to the Oil and Natural Gas Corporation (ONGC) for  exploration of oil and natural gas in its onshore fields in the KrishnaGodavari basin. The National Film Development Corporation (NFDC), in partnership with Netflix, on Tuesday rolled out a virtual training programme for 100 women scriptwriters on the occasion of International Women’s Day.  India's first 100 percent women-owned FLO industrial park begins in Hyderabad. The Union Cabinet on Wednesday approved the setting up of a new government-owned firm for pooling and monetising sovereign and public sector land assets.
